  13. Mr Bunson, the shimmy or darting you experience...

    Mr Bunson, the shimmy or darting you experience most often is on account of insufficient front wheel toe in. Under braking, the front suspension compresses. This induces toe out of the front...

    As general truths; The lower number / first...

    As general truths;

    The lower number / first viscosity is a rating for oil that is not warmed up. Not uncommon for engine manufacturers to utilize oils with a 0w, or 5w, to increase cold oil flow...
